Launching Gantries: Precision Equipment for Advanced Bridge Engineering

Launching Gantries: Precision Equipment for Advanced Bridge Engineering

Bridge construction has advanced rapidly over recent decades, driven by the need for faster, safer, and more cost-efficient infrastructure. Among the most important innovations transforming this field are launching gantries, specialized machines that lift and position large bridge segments with exceptional precision.

These systems have become essential in the construction of long-span and precast segmental bridges, where accuracy and speed are crucial. Launching gantries allow builders to assemble entire bridge decks in the air, eliminating the need for cranes or temporary scaffolding on the ground.

What Are Launching Gantries?

A launching gantry (also called a bridge launching girder) is a large truss system used to lift, transport, and position precast concrete bridge segments. Unlike cranes that depend on ground-level support, launching gantries move along the bridge alignment and place each segment directly above the piers.

They are usually made of high-strength steel and equipped with hydraulic jacks, winches, and trolleys that enable controlled vertical and horizontal movement. Depending on site conditions, launching gantries can be configured to operate above the bridge deck (overhead) or below it (underslung).

Their self-launching capability allows the equipment to shift from one span to the next without disassembly. This feature saves time, reduces setup effort, and increases productivity, especially in large-scale viaducts and elevated highway or railway projects.

Key Advantages of Launching Gantries

1. High Precision and Alignment

Launching gantries achieve millimeter-level accuracy when placing precast segments. This ensures perfect alignment of each piece, contributing to the strength, performance, and durability of the entire bridge.

2. Faster Construction with Reduced Downtime

By automating lifting and placement, launching gantries speed up the assembly process and reduce downtime between spans. Projects that previously took months using traditional methods can progress faster and more continuously, meeting demanding construction schedules.

3. Improved Safety

Because launching gantries operate directly above the piers, they reduce the need for workers to operate at height or near suspended loads. This greatly decreases accident risks and creates a safer working environment for construction teams.

4. Adaptability to Complex Bridge Designs

Modern launching gantries can handle curved alignments, variable slopes, and wide decks. Advanced articulations and hinge points make it possible to adapt to different geometries without compromising precision or load distribution.

5. Reduced Environmental Impact

Since launching gantries operate above the bridge structure, they require no temporary supports on the ground. This minimizes ecological disruption in rivers, valleys, or urban areas and helps maintain environmental integrity.

6. Cost and Labor Efficiency

A single gantry can perform the work of several cranes. This reduces labor requirements, simplifies logistics, and lowers overall construction costs. It also eliminates the need for heavy ground-based lifting equipment, which is often difficult to transport or operate in remote areas.

Applications of Launching Gantries

Launching gantries are used in a wide variety of bridge construction projects, including:

  • Precast segmental bridges
  • Metro and railway viaducts
  • Elevated highways and flyovers
  • River and valley crossings

They are especially efficient for projects with repetitive spans and high precision requirements, where ground access is limited or unsuitable for cranes.
